Biathlon : Dorothea Wierer on the podium, Lisa Vittozzi fourth
The weekend’s competition in Scandinavia provided some important first indicators for the Italian women’s biathlon team. Between Dorothea Wierer ‘s third place in the mass start in Geilo (Norway) and Lisa Vittozzi ‘s double fourth place in Idre Fjäll (Sweden), the Italians showed encouraging form two weeks before the start of the World Cup.

In Norway, Dorothea Wierer ended her weekend on a convincing podium – third in the mass start – despite three shooting errors. “ I think it went pretty well. We had a training camp here, so we weren’t able to prepare as well as we could for these competitions, but I’m quite satisfied with my performance”, she explained to NRK and quoted in the columns of Fondo Italia.
She also revealed that she had been feeling some pain over the last few days: “The shot wasn’t perfect; I had some back pain… I hope to get it sorted in time for the World Cup.

In Sweden, Lisa Vittozzi also performed well with two fourth places, including a sprint in which she finished just one second off the podium. It was a positive weekend,” she told Fondo Italia. I need a few races to find my way. You need patience, but I’m sure that with the work I’ve put in, I’ll find it.
The Italian, who trained with a small team, was also keen to emphasise the support of those around her: ” I’m grateful to my coaches and everyone who helped me […] The best is yet to come.
